1. His Words and Actions Match

Image Credit: © Caner Kökçü / Pexels

Reliability isn’t something you can fake for long.

When a man consistently follows through on his promises—whether big or small—you’re seeing integrity in action.

He says he’ll call at seven, and at seven your phone rings.

He promises to help you move, and he shows up with a truck and a smile.

This pattern of matching words with behavior builds a foundation of trust that relationships can’t survive without.

Pay attention to how often what he says actually happens.

If there’s a gap between his promises and his actions, that gap will only widen over time.

True character reveals itself through consistency, not occasional grand gestures.

4. He Shows Emotional Accountability

Image Credit: © Ron Lach / Pexels

Anyone can say sorry, but few people actually mean it.

Emotional accountability means he can admit when he’s wrong without making excuses or turning it back on you.

He doesn’t say “I’m sorry you feel that way”—he says “I’m sorry I hurt you, and here’s what I’ll do differently.”

He views conflict as something to work through together, not a battle to win.

Watch how he handles disagreements.

Does he deflect blame, shut down, or storm off?

Or can he stay present, own his part, and work toward resolution?

A man who takes emotional responsibility is someone you can build a life with.
